# The difftext.sh knows how to compare text files and
# ignore some specific differences.
# When difftext.sh is called, we already know that the
# files differ. But if the tests below trigger, then
# we ignore differences caused by:
#
#   Timestamps in Java sources generated by idl2java
#   Sorting order and cleanup style in .properties files.

OLD="$1"
NEW="$2"
SUF="${OLD##*.}"
TMP=1
if test "x$SUF" == "xjava"; then
   TMP=$(LANG=C diff $OLD $NEW | \
       grep '^[<>]' | \
       sed '/[<>] \* from.*\.idl/d' | \
       sed '/[<>] \*.*201[12].*/d' | \
       sed '/\/\/ Generated from input file.*/d' | \
       sed '/\/\/ This file was generated AUTOMATICALLY from a template file.*/d' | \
       sed '/\/\/ java GenerateCharacter.*/d')
fi
